Realism Tattoo Artists & Style Guide

Realism tattooing aims to replicate photographs or real-life images on skin with stunning accuracy. This technically demanding style requires exceptional skill in shading, light, and texture to create tattoos that look like high-resolution photographs. Realism artists work in both color and black-and-grey, producing portraits of loved ones, animals, nature scenes, and objects with lifelike detail. Because the margin for error is so small, choosing the right realism artist is critical — always review their portfolio extensively. Realism tattoos typically require longer sessions and may need more touch-ups over time to maintain the fine detail work.

Key Characteristics

  • Photorealistic detail and accuracy
  • Expert use of light, shadow, and depth
  • Available in color or black-and-grey
  • Requires highly skilled, specialized artists
  • Best at medium to large scales
  • Smooth gradients with no visible line work

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a realism tattoo cost?

Realism tattoos are among the most expensive due to the skill and time required. Expect $200-$400+ per hour, with portrait pieces running $500-$2,000+ depending on size and detail.

Do realism tattoos fade faster?

Fine details in realism tattoos can soften over time, but a skilled artist using proper technique creates work that ages gracefully. Touch-ups every few years can help maintain crispness.

What size works best for realism tattoos?

Realism works best at medium to large scales — at least 4-5 inches — so the artist has room for detail. Very small realism pieces tend to blur together over time as the skin ages.
